开发者社区> 问答> 正文

导入数据库时遇到1064错误

[Err] 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'SET FOREIGN_KEY_CHECKS = 0' at line 1 [Err] SET FOREIGN_KEY_CHECKS = 0; [Msg] Finished - Unsuccessfully

请问这个问题怎么解决 删除第一行的代码不管用啊,还是报错

代码如下: SET FOREIGN_KEY_CHECKS = 0;

DROP TABLE IF EXISTS dede_addonarticle; CREATE TABLE dede_addonarticle ( aid mediumint(8) unsigned NOT NULL DEFAULT '0', typeid smallint(5) unsigned NOT NULL DEFAULT '0', body mediumtext, redirecturl varchar(255) NOT NULL DEFAULT '', templet varchar(30) NOT NULL DEFAULT '', userip char(15) NOT NULL DEFAULT '', video_address varchar(250) NOT NULL DEFAULT '', ykswf varchar(250) NOT NULL DEFAULT '', KEY typeid (typeid) ) ENGINE=MyISAM DEFAULT CHARSET=utf8;

insert into dede_addonarticle(aid,typeid,body,redirecturl,templet,userip,video_address,ykswf) values ('1','2','

展开
收起
游客4kird7xcgl36s 2019-12-18 16:10:54 1186 0
1 条回答
写回答
取消 提交回答
  • 精于基础,广于工具,熟于业务。

    怀疑是你的单引号和双引号那里有问题。我刚刚大概看了一下你的拼写好像是没问题的

    2019-12-19 08:53:18
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
阿里云数据库案例集下载 立即下载
低代码开发师(初级)实战教程 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载